1. c語言中 雙引號里是不是一定代表字元串 一定要用字元數組表示
是,只有單引號引起的是字元
2. C語言中什麼是字元
C語言中單引號的是字元,雙引號的是字元串。
1、字元指類字形單位或符號,包括字母、數字、運算符號、標點符號和其他符號,以及一些功能性符號。字元在計算機內存放,應規定相應的代表字元的二進制代碼。代碼的選用要與有關外圍設備的規格取得一致。
2、字元串主要用於編程,概念說明、函數解釋、用法詳述見正文,這里補充一點:字元串在存儲上類似字元數組,所以它每一位的單個元素都是可以提取的。
它是編程語言中表示文本的數據類型。在程序設計中,字元串(string)為符號或數值的一個連續序列,如符號串(一串字元)或二進制數字串(一串二進制數字)。
3. c語言中單引號和雙引號是什麼意思
雙引號裡面的是字元串
而單引號裡面的代表字元
朋友
你可以這樣理解
只要是在雙引號裡面的不代表任何錶達式的意義
假如
int
a=10
cout<<"a";
這是用
雙引號
它在屏幕上就是
a
而
int
a=10
cout<<a;
這個a就代表表達式a=10在屏幕上是10
而int
a=10
cout<<『a』;將會是65
因為用單引號裡面的代表字元
而字元要用ASCII碼
表示
你在書中查
多努力啊
參考資料:「福興韻」貼吧
4. c語言中的雙引號和單引號分別是什麼意思呀
單引號用於界定字元常量
雙引號用於界定字元串常量
例如,在C中的頭文件名稱、輸入輸出函數的格式控制符等都屬於字元串,所以要用雙引號界定
5. C語言中雙引號占不佔字元
正常用來包含字元串的雙引號不佔字元。
如果是在字元串內部,即本身屬於字元串,就占字元。
6. C語言單引號和雙引號區別
單引號表示字元,雙引號表示字元串。'\38'表示一個字元'&',所以應該用單引號。
7. C語言中雙引號占不佔字元
C、C++、C#、Java 這些編程語言中的雙引號,當包裹其它字元形成字元串時,雙引號都是不佔用字元的。比如 char mystr[] = "Hello" 或 std::string mystr = "Hello" 都是只包含 Hello 這幾個字元。要想包含雙引號,需要用 \ 進行轉義,比如 char mystr[] = "\"Hello\"";
8. c語言-雙引號,單引號的區別
"m"在內存中是 "m,\0" //2個位元組
'n'就是n //1個位元組
9. c語言中單引號和雙引號是什麼意思
給int量賦值時單引號表示取得賦值字母的ASCII值:int n='1'; 並不是n=1;而是n=49;若char n='1'就不一樣了
10. C語言中雙引號和單引號引的內容有什麼不同還有char *d中的*d是什麼意思
雙引,是字元串,如:"你好",單引就是指字元,如:'a'.
char *d 是指,指向字元串的指針.
*:間接引用運算符.
*d:d指針所指向的對像.這些書上都上,好好翻書吧.